Patty is ordering vests for her scout troop to wear in the Veterans Day parade. She ordered 12 vests from the Festive Features clothing shop. Since this was a bulk order, Festive Features reduced the price of each vest by 
$6. The total came to 
$132.
Which equation can you use to find the amount, 
v, Festive Features normally charges for a vest?

12 v-6=132

12(v-6)=132

6(v-12)=132

6v-12=132
How much does Festive Features normally charge for a vest?
